As of May 04, 2026, Dover, Arkansas has 1 Affordable Housing complexes. There are 7 public housing buildings. There are 4 Housing Authorities that serve the area and their contact information can be found below.
The Project Has 7 Total Buildings. The Units Consists Of Both Public Housing And Section 8 Apartment Units.
The Housing Authority of the City of Dover will pay about 70% of a tenants rent with the tenant being responsible for the other 30%.
Income Limits are maximum income limits allowed based on household size. The following limits were established by HUD for low income households to be eligible for housing assistance in Pope County for 2026.
